Employee Spotlight: Lauren, Content Manager

Get to know our content manager, Lauren!

What is your job title, and what does it mean? 

My job title is Content Manager, which essentially means I brainstorm, write, edit, and optimize blog and SEO content on various subjects and platforms. In terms of our clients, companies will hire Flying Cork Media to write blog, social media, or website copy for them. This involves creating and adopting a cohesive voice, tone, and style for the brand while also remaining within industry-standard practices for various platforms.
